Traffic Skimming & Paid Submit accounts

Question from a semi-newbie here --

If I pay for a submit account, should I expect -- or accept -- that a TGP skims traffic from my gallery link-listings?

Or should that be a TGP I don't pay for anymore? Especially when in 5 days of front page listings, there's been almost no join clicks and little website traffic coming in -- the same galleries on other TGPs have gotten massive traffic (traffic from some of the TGPS where I have free partner accounts outdoes this one "paid" submit site), so I don't think it's my gallery design.

I know traffic-skimming is common practice, but I had an idea that paying for the privilege of submitting to a TGP gave you a bit higher consideration in that TGP's eyes. Or am I being hopelessly naive here?

Naw not your gallery design

Paid for a few submit account myself over the years. Have my favorites and have my dislikes! Had those who weren’t paid partners account that did well and those that did not! I think the answer here is some claim a certain amount of traffic….but they do not have it! Some place you in a really bad location and some give you a chance…. Really depends on the site…

My advice choose a few good sites that you see are doing well for you and promote yourself on them and let them that stress you go! But your right on one thing a paid submit account means you should get s little bit better treatment since they are pocketing your money.

I think some people forget once they take your money they need to provide some customer service as well! I usual go with the philosophy what I pay for a submit pass...means I should be able to convert a gallery in that 1 month fee each month...my expectation are low when it comes to tpg/mpg traffic....best sales come from the archives...not the newly submitted galleries...so I look for those accounts that hold big archives... in the niche I am working with
